The Senate for the 24th Cosa consisted of seven seats.

Elections

Matthias Muth won re-election to the Mussolini Senate seat.

Sir Sean Hert won re-election to the Vuode Senate seat.

Membership

The members of the Senate for the 24th Cosa, listed in the order of the scheduled expiration of their terms, were:

Notes

1 Senator Gariçéir failed to vote in the second, third, and fourth Clarks, but was reappointed to the seat.

2 The vacant Cézembrean Senate seat was appointed to Senator Higraff, a citizen of Cézembre.

3 Senator Verbotten resigned following the fourth Clark, vacating his seat.
